IP07 vs IP08
Head-to-head comparison of two IEC 60529 ingress protection ratings.
IP07 and IP08 are both IEC 60529 ingress protection codes, but they differ in liquid protection (level 7 vs 8). IP07 is rated for no protection and temporary immersion (up to 1 m), while IP08 provides no protection and continuous immersion (manufacturer-specified).
IP07 is an ingress protection code that ensures no protection against solid objects and protection against the effects of temporary immersion in water. Ingress of water in quantities causing harmful effects shall not be possible.. It is an IEC 60529 ingress protection code combining first-digit (solid) level 0 with second-digit (liquid) level 7.
Built to withstand no protection against solid objects and protection against the effects of continuous immersion in water under conditions specified by the manufacturer.. Classified as IEC 60529 ingress protection code IP08, it pairs solid level 0 with liquid level 8.

The exact difference (IP07 vs IP08)
Solid protection
IP07
Level 0 — No Protection
IP08
Level 0 — No Protection
Both IP07 and IP08 share the same solid protection: No Protection.
Liquid protection
IP07
Level 7 — Temporary Immersion (up to 1 m)
IP08
Level 8 — Continuous Immersion (manufacturer-specified)
IP07 handles Hydrostatic ~10 kPa at 1 m (Temporary Immersion (up to 1 m)), while IP08 handles Specified by manufacturer (Continuous Immersion (manufacturer-specified)). IP08 provides 1 level more liquid protection.
